Critic Scores, Reviews & Descriptions

94 JS / 94 WE / 93 VM / 92 WS / 17.5 JR

A set of more north-facing vineyards here deliver a more restrained, mineral and compact pinot noir. Nevertheless, the nose has terrific ripe-fruit expression (a warmer vintage), and the oak fermentation (30%) works well to wrap the exuberant fruit into the mix of more mineral characters. The palate has plenty of lemon and grapefruit citrus, lemon zest and honey. This has done no malolactic and really delivers on the finish. Wonderfully clean, balanced and layered. Drinking well now but age through to 2025 with confidence for a more savory style. - James Suckling

This rich wine is full of ripe white and citrus fruits that combine easily with the tangy, tight texture that comes from the dominance of Pinot Noir in the blend. It is still young, the sort of wine that needs to age to bring out its full potential. Drink this very fine vintage from 2018. - Roger Voss, Wine Enthusiast

The 2009 Brut Vintage is fascinating to taste next to the 2012. Time in bottle has softened some of the edges, but the 2009 remains a gorgeous Champagne with tons of up-front appeal. Pastry, spice and a range of tropical notes show how much allure this ripe, radiant vintage has to offer. The 2009 is just entering its first plateau of maturity, that stage where its aromatics are starting to develop, and yet it also has more than enough freshness to drink well for another decade or more. 

This elegant Champagne is bright, with well-cut acidity married to a fine and creamy mousse and flavors of currant, toast, smoke-tinged mineral, white cherry and mandarin orange peel, followed by a fresh, lingering finish. Drink now through 2027. 226 cases imported. - Alison Napjus, The Wine Spectator

Tasted blind. Pale straw. Very complete and satisfying. Hint of crème pâtissière on the nose. Great tension and a great drink. Already appealing. But perhaps not massively long. Rich! Fun to drink now. 2009? - Jancis Robinson

This is mostly pinot noir from clay parcels in Verzenay, blended with some chardonnay from Chouilly, and 30 percent of the total was fermented in oak vats. It reflects its heavy soils in its broad build and rich texture, yet it remains so sleek and refined, expanding on the palate with a sophisticated complexity and finesse. This is superb, one of the best vintages of this cuvée in recent times, and it should continue to gain complexity and expression in the cellar. 2.5/3 stars - Peter Liem, Champagne Guide
